  • How can I find ringtones for sale in iTunes? I don't see it as a category anywhere.

    how can I find ringtones for sale in iTunes? I don't see it as a category anywhere.

    Ferretbite wrote:
    You could also download the Ringtone Maker all for iPhone in the AppStore and create your own custom ringtones and message tones.
    Not needed.
    Easy enough to do in iTunes.
    Find the song you want and note the start/stop time you want the ring tone.
    Right click - get info, click the Options tab and set the start/stop times as above.
    Right click - Create AAC version. This creates a new file.
    Drag this new file from the iTunes window to the desktop.
    Delete the file from iTunes and also select Delete from hard drive.
    On the desktop, rename the file whateveryouwant.m4r (first part you can change to whatever you want & change the extension to .m4r).
    Drag the file back to the iTunes library at top left.
    Make sure iTunes prefs > General has Tones ticked.

  • How do I create a ringtone in itunes for my iphone?

    I have itunes 10 and a iphone 3gs. I'd like to use one of the songs in my libarary to create a ringtone for my phone. What are the steps to doing this?

    Set your iTunes import preferences to AAC encoder / HQ
    Select the track you want to convert - right click - get info - Options
    Select Start/Stop Time: Make sure that the resulting playtime is less then approx 39 sec - OK
    Right-click again on that track: Create AAC version
    Delete the resulting file from your iTunes library
    Move it from Trash to your Desktop
    Rename it from .m4a to .m4r
    Double-Click that .m4r file

  • Can I use my music in iTunes as ringtones for certain contacts?

    I have the iphone5 and I can't see where I can use my iTunes music as ringtones for contacts. Is this possible or do I need to get an app to do that? Also does anyone know of a good ringtone app that you can use your music from iTunes? I already downloaded a ringtone maker but I have the new iTunes and I could not get it to work!! Thanks...

    1. In your Music library, select a song you want to convert to ringtone
    2. Right-click on the song and select “Get Info” to view the song properties.
    3. Select “Options” tab. Fill in the “Start time” and “Stop time” to extract the portion of song you want to create as ringtone. From what I know, the length of custom ringtone should not be longer than 40 seconds. Otherwise, iTunes will not recognize it as a ringtone. When you are ready, click “OK” to confirm.
    4.Next, right-click on the song and select “Create ACC Version”.
    5. iTunes then automatically extracts the portion of song you have instructed in the previous step. The new song file is just 40-sec in length. This is the song file you’ll work on from step 6 and onwards.
    6. Next, right-click on the song and select “Show in Finder”. This opens up Finder and locate the song file you just created.
    Note: For Windows user, you should choose “Show in Windows Explorer” instead.
    7. As you can reveal from Finder, the song file is in .m4a extension and we’ll change it to “.m4r”, which is the file extension for tones. Rename the file extension from “.m4a” to “.m4r”. For Mac users, select “Use .m4r” when prompted.
    8. Go back to iTunes. Right-click on the song you have created (i.e. the 40 sec version) and select “Delete” to delete the song.Click “Delete Song” to confirm the deletion and then click “Keep File” when you?re prompted. This tells iTunes to delete the song (the 40 sec version) from music library and keep the actual file.
    9.
    Go back to Finder and double-click on the ringtone file (.m4r) you have just renamed.
    11. The ringtone will automatically add it to the “Tones” library in iTunes. You can now sync it to iPhone as a ringtone or text tone. Enjoy!

  • I purchased 3 ringtones from itunes.  It did not put them under ringtones on my phone.  It is under purchases.  How can I get them under ringtones for iphone 5?

    I purchased 3 ringtones in Itunes.  It put one under ringtones and the others listed under music icon as recently purchased.  How do I get them under ringtones?

    Tones is the new name for Ringtones. If the entry is missing in the left-hand column of iTunes then enable it from Edit > Preferences > General tab.
    If your existing tones are not syncing properly to your iOS device then uncheck the option to Sync Tones from the Tones tab when the device is connected, sync the device, check the option and sync again.
